After a night at the casino, you can unwind at the picturesque Plaza Mayor, where you can indulge in tapas and local wines at the surrounding bars. History enthusiasts will appreciate Valladolid's rich heritage, with the National Sculpture Museum showcasing stunning works that can be admired before heading out for an evening of gaming. The city is also home to beautiful parks like Campo Grande, perfect for a family stroll or a leisurely bike ride.
